WebData mining is the most motivated area of researchers to dis-cover the meaningful information and finding of patterns in data. The main objective of the data mining is to discover the knowledge hidden in a huge data. Due to rapid growth of clin-ical data, knowledge mining is becoming a more popular in healthcare industry. WebMay 1, 2016 · Data mining in health offers unlimited possibilities for analyzing different data models less visible or hidden to common analysis techniques. These patterns can be used by healthcare practitioners to make forecasts, put diagnoses, and set treatments for patients in healthcare organizations. The National Healthcare Safety Network (NHSN) definitions are critical for standardizing healthcare-associated infection surveillance in US healthcare facilities.
